What Mitchell County Weather Does to Roofing

Mitchell County’s flat agricultural terrain gives thunderstorms unobstructed access to every rooftop in the county. Older wood-frame rural housing around Camilla, Pelham, and the surrounding townships develops moisture intrusion and flashing failure faster in this open-air environment than comparable homes in more sheltered areas. Hail from spring and fall storm cells is a consistent issue — small impacts that aren’t visible from the ground but compromise shingle integrity and accelerate water infiltration over the following seasons.

Is Your Roof Telling You Something?

Not sure if it’s time to call a roofer in Sale City? Watch for these red flags:

Visible Damage

Visibly damaged shingles are the most obvious indicator, but they’re also the last stage of a process that started with granule loss and UV degradation weeks or months earlier.

Leaks or Water Stains

Staining on ceilings or upper walls indicates active moisture intrusion. Finding the entry point requires getting on the roof — which is exactly what our free inspection covers.

Granules in Gutters

Granules in gutters or at the base of downspouts are an early indicator that shingles are past their service midpoint. South Georgia’s UV intensity makes this stage progress faster than in northern climates.

Sagging Areas

Roofline sagging is one of the more serious indicators a roof can show. The underlying cause — compromised decking, water-damaged rafters, inadequate support — doesn’t resolve without professional intervention.

Drafts or Temperature Swings

A roof that’s failing affects more than just weather protection — it changes attic ventilation and insulation performance in ways that show up on your energy bills before visible damage appears.
